Mike McGarvey Facts

  • Mike McGarvey
  • Born July 11, 1982
  • Hometown: Lower Gwynedd, Pennsylvania
  • Alma Mater: Ursinus College (BA, 2006)
  • The Pennsylvania-native played for four seasons at D-III Ursinus College (PA) for head coach Kevin Small
    • Was a two-time Centennial Conference POY and was a 2nd-team D-III All-American in 2006
    • Had his jersey number #11 retired in 2010 and was inducted into the Ursinus College Hall of Fame in 2016
  • Started his coaching career as an assistant for five seasons under Small at his alma mater
  • Hired in May 2011 to be an assistant at Colgate under new head coach Matt Langel; worked with the Raiders for seven seasons
  • Became a head coach for the first time in 2018, spending four seasons leading the D-III Lycoming Warriors (PA)
    • Went 53-36 overall in a tenure that included several COVID-related cancellations
    • Led the team to the D-III NCAA Tournament in 2020 via a MAC Commonwealth Tournament crown
  • Returned to Division I in 2022, becoming the associate head coach at Lafayette newly-hired Mike Jordan
